Which sort of wine might you be interested in?

 

Certainly St. Maarten doesn't produce any wine of its own.

 

If you're thinking of wines from France, related to the northern half of the island being French, then they are available all across the island, but if you are interested in 'upper' levels of wine, then we can narrow your choices down to just several favored shopping points.

 

Yes, the ship will hold it until you get off unless they just happen to not see it as you re-board from the port.

I would actually recommend a wine shop on the Dutch side, Select Wine Cellar if you are looking for some very fine wines.

 

If you want to step down a notch, but still stay with the French offerings, I would recommend the Grand Marche, just outside of Philipsburg.

 

Either would probably require a taxi, but you COULD get to the Grand Marche by bus for $1.

 

I doubt that either of these would deliver to the ship.

 

Some of the jewelry/liquor shops along Frontstreet have French wine for sale, but I would question the turnover of anything available there.
